Yes, this problem happens quite a lot with the SupCom Engine. Pressing Q, E, Page Up, Page Down, Numpad 9 or Numpad 3 once (while having Numlock deactivated) should fix it.

No, the concede happens before you leave the game and before you are replaced by an AI. So when you leave, you automatically concede. The AI does not concede. The game ends when one team wins the game or when 100% of human players of one team have conceded.
